Step-by-step explanation:
Let x represent the weight of the lobster
the cost of the dinner at restaurant 1 is 4x + 14
the cost of the dinner at restaurant 2 is 3x + 43
Now ,we have to solve the equation : 4x + 14 = 3x + 43
4x + 14 = 3x + 43
⇔ x = 43 - 14
⇔ x = 29
In this case Alan would pay the same amount for his dinner at any restaurant:
the price = 4×(29)+14 = 130
= 3×(29)+43 = 130.
